Searched refs:PHI_ARG_DEF_FROM_EDGE (Results 1 – 12 of 12) sorted by relevance
| /freebsd-10-stable/contrib/gcc/ |
| D | tree-vectorizer.c | 320 def = PHI_ARG_DEF_FROM_EDGE (phi_orig, entry_arg_e); in slpeel_update_phis_for_duplicate_loop() 324 def = PHI_ARG_DEF_FROM_EDGE (phi_orig, orig_loop_latch); in slpeel_update_phis_for_duplicate_loop() 547 loop_arg = PHI_ARG_DEF_FROM_EDGE (orig_phi, EDGE_SUCC (loop->latch, 0)); in slpeel_update_phi_nodes_for_guard1() 548 guard_arg = PHI_ARG_DEF_FROM_EDGE (orig_phi, loop_preheader_edge (loop)); in slpeel_update_phi_nodes_for_guard1() 554 gcc_assert (PHI_ARG_DEF_FROM_EDGE (update_phi, e) == loop_arg in slpeel_update_phi_nodes_for_guard1() 555 || PHI_ARG_DEF_FROM_EDGE (update_phi, e) == guard_arg); in slpeel_update_phi_nodes_for_guard1() 570 gcc_assert (PHI_ARG_DEF_FROM_EDGE (update_phi2, new_exit_e) == loop_arg); in slpeel_update_phi_nodes_for_guard1() 656 orig_def = PHI_ARG_DEF_FROM_EDGE (orig_phi, e); in slpeel_update_phi_nodes_for_guard2() 701 gcc_assert (PHI_ARG_DEF_FROM_EDGE (update_phi, e) == orig_def); in slpeel_update_phi_nodes_for_guard2() 716 gcc_assert (PHI_ARG_DEF_FROM_EDGE (update_phi2, new_exit_e) == loop_arg); in slpeel_update_phi_nodes_for_guard2() [all …]
|
| D | tree-ssa-loop-manip.c | 287 find_uses_to_rename_use (bb, PHI_ARG_DEF_FROM_EDGE (phi, e), in find_uses_to_rename_bb() 916 init = PHI_ARG_DEF_FROM_EDGE (phi_old_loop, old_entry); in tree_unroll_loop() 919 next = PHI_ARG_DEF_FROM_EDGE (phi_old_loop, old_latch); in tree_unroll_loop()
|
| D | tree-tailcall.c | 250 expr = PHI_ARG_DEF_FROM_EDGE (at, e); in independent_of_stmt_p() 365 if (PHI_ARG_DEF_FROM_EDGE (phi, e) == var) in propagate_through_phis()
|
| D | tree-ssa-operands.h | 147 #define PHI_ARG_DEF_FROM_EDGE(PHI, E) \ macro
|
| D | tree-ssa-loop-niter.c | 1312 init = PHI_ARG_DEF_FROM_EDGE (phi, loop_preheader_edge (loop)); in get_base_for() 1313 next = PHI_ARG_DEF_FROM_EDGE (phi, loop_latch_edge (loop)); in get_base_for() 1417 val[j] = PHI_ARG_DEF_FROM_EDGE (phi[j], loop_preheader_edge (loop)); in loop_niter_by_eval() 1418 next[j] = PHI_ARG_DEF_FROM_EDGE (phi[j], loop_latch_edge (loop)); in loop_niter_by_eval()
|
| D | tree-ssa-threadedge.c | 172 tree src = PHI_ARG_DEF_FROM_EDGE (phi, e); in record_temporary_equivalences_from_phis()
|
| D | tree-ssa-loop-ivcanon.c | 426 def = PHI_ARG_DEF_FROM_EDGE (phi, exit); in empty_loop_p()
|
| D | tree-scalar-evolution.c | 2115 if (PHI_ARG_DEF_FROM_EDGE (phi, exit) == var) in loop_closed_phi_def() 2986 def = PHI_ARG_DEF_FROM_EDGE (phi, exit); in scev_const_prop()
|
| D | tree-ssa-loop-ivopts.c | 978 base = PHI_ARG_DEF_FROM_EDGE (phi, loop_preheader_edge (loop)); in find_bivs() 1012 var = PHI_ARG_DEF_FROM_EDGE (phi, loop_latch_edge (loop)); in mark_bivs() 1722 def = PHI_ARG_DEF_FROM_EDGE (phi, exit); in find_interesting_uses_outside() 2162 def = PHI_ARG_DEF_FROM_EDGE (phi, loop_latch_edge (data->current_loop)); in add_old_iv_candidates()
|
| D | tree-vect-transform.c | 553 op = PHI_ARG_DEF_FROM_EDGE (def_stmt, loop_preheader_edge (loop)); in vect_get_vec_def_for_operand() 3027 arg = PHI_ARG_DEF_FROM_EDGE (orig_phi, e); in vect_transform_loop()
|
| D | tree-cfg.c | 4394 def = PHI_ARG_DEF_FROM_EDGE (phi, e); in add_phi_args_after_copy_bb()
|
| D | ChangeLog-2004 | 29260 * tree-ssa-loop.c (duplicate_blocks): Use PHI_ARG_DEF_FROM_EDGE. 29281 (PHI_ARG_DEF_PTR, PHI_ARG_DEF, SET_PHI_ARG_DEF, PHI_ARG_DEF_FROM_EDGE, 29285 PHI_ARG_DEF_FROM_EDGE.
|